Transaction 2486020ea9115a81fe5cb9795747f2ea729287a996099906b0c0286a2f03e2ca
1 Input
1 Output
-
2486020ea9115a81fe5cb9795747f2ea729287a996099906b0c0286a2f03e2ca:0
- value
- 54554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3fa52dfff8fc428f14f101d3bc832935ba663568 OP_EQUAL
- address
- 37VYNWpV5Fh6hPdefQ913F9KUfBUSi4wWp